Storm window replacement services involve the installation or upgrading of secondary windows that are mounted on the interior or exterior of existing primary windows. These services typically include removing old storm windows and fitting new, more energy-efficient models that help improve insulation and reduce drafts. The process may also involve assessing the existing window frames to ensure proper fit and sealing, which can enhance overall window performance and longevity. Local service providers often offer consultation to select the most suitable storm windows based on the property's needs and structural considerations.

Replacing storm windows addresses several common issues faced by property owners. It helps mitigate air leaks that can lead to increased heating and cooling costs, making indoor environments more comfortable and energy-efficient. Storm window replacement can also reduce noise infiltration, improve moisture resistance, and protect primary windows from weather-related damage. This service is particularly beneficial in regions with harsh winters or frequent storms, where maintaining a barrier against the elements is crucial for preserving the interior of the building.

Properties that typically utilize storm window replacement services include residential homes, especially older houses with single-pane windows or outdated storm systems. Commercial buildings, such as retail storefronts and office spaces, may also benefit from upgraded storm windows to enhance energy efficiency and occupant comfort. Additionally, historic properties often require specialized storm window solutions that preserve the aesthetic integrity while providing improved insulation. Both new constructions and existing structures can be suitable candidates for storm window upgrades.

Material and Installation Costs - The total expense for storm window replacement typically ranges from $300 to $800 per window. Factors influencing costs include window size, material choices, and installation complexity. Example prices can vary based on local contractor rates and window types.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for replacing storm windows generally fall between $100 and $250 per window. The complexity of the project and accessibility of the installation site can impact labor charges. Local pros may offer different rates depending on their experience and workload.

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include removal of old windows, disposal fees, or upgrades to higher-quality materials, which can add $50 to $200 per window. These expenses vary based on project scope and specific customer preferences.

Cost Factors and Variations - Prices for storm window replacement can fluctuate depending on window size, style, and local market conditions. For example, larger or custom-sized windows tend to cost more, with total project costs varying accordingly across different areas.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How often should storm windows be replaced? Replacement frequency depends on the condition and age of existing storm windows; a professional assessment can help determine if replacement is needed.

What signs indicate storm window replacement is necessary? Common signs include difficulty opening or closing, persistent drafts, visible damage, or deterioration of materials.

Are there different types of storm windows available for replacement? Yes, options include aluminum, vinyl, and wood frames, each with varying features suited to different needs and preferences.
